Eileen Todd Obituary, COLUMBUS, GEORGIA — The Columbus community is mourning the tragic loss of Eileen Todd, who died following a head-on collision in north Columbus on Wednesday, July 8, 2026. She was 69 years old.

According to available reports, Todd sustained fatal injuries in the crash, leaving her family, friends, and neighbors devastated by the sudden loss.
